I've needed to have a joey looked at twice and the guys are amazing. Sophie spent in total about an hour with my Eastern grey furkid. I'm just so impressed. Previously the vets I have attended were inclined to euthenase early which is frequently but not always necessary. I know vets don't get huge training in wildlife unless they do post graduate work, but a vet who is completely honest about their knowledge and is prepared to listen to a carer is a wonderful thing. Thank you so much for your work. Read Less

Where is Maranoa Veterinary Surgery located?
Maranoa Veterinary Surgery is located at 32 Quintin St, Roma, Queensland 4455. It's easily accessible to pet owners in the Roma area and surrounding communities.

Does Maranoa Veterinary Surgery offer vaccinations for pets?
Yes, Maranoa Veterinary Surgery provides pet vaccination services. They offer core vaccinations for dogs and cats (like rabies, distemper, parvovirus, etc.) as well as any recommended booster shots. You can schedule your pet's vaccines during normal appointment hours at their Roma clinic.
Does Maranoa Veterinary Surgery offer pet dental care?
Absolutely. Maranoa Veterinary Surgery offers pet dental care services, including teeth cleanings, dental exams, and treatment of dental issues for cats and dogs. Regular dental care is part of their preventive services to keep your pet healthy.
Can I get my pet groomed at Maranoa Veterinary Surgery?
Maranoa Veterinary Surgery does offer pet grooming services in addition to medical care. You can have your dog or cat groomed (bathing, nail trims, etc.) by their professional grooming team. It’s convenient to get veterinary care and grooming in one place in Roma.
Does Maranoa Veterinary Surgery provide boarding or kennel services?
Yes, Maranoa Veterinary Surgery has boarding facilities for pets. They can board your cat or dog in a safe, comfortable environment when you’re away. It’s advisable to book in advance, especially during holidays, as space can be limited.
Do they perform spay/neuter surgeries at Maranoa Veterinary Surgery?
Maranoa Veterinary Surgery provides spaying and neutering services for pets. Their veterinary team in Roma has extensive experience in these routine surgical procedures. They will also guide you on post-operative care for your pet.
Can Maranoa Veterinary Surgery microchip my pet?
Yes, Maranoa Veterinary Surgery offers pet microchipping. Microchips help identify your pet if they ever get lost. The procedure is quick and can be done during a regular appointment.
